Fairborn is somewhat walkable, with its downtown area hosting numerous restaurants, shops, and entertainment venues, as well as nearby parks like Veterans Memorial and Osborn Park. Travelers can fulfill some daily errands by foot, particularly if they choose accommodation close to these amenities. However, to access more distant areas for groceries or other services, additional transportation may be necessary.
Public transit in Fairborn is limited, predominantly serviced by Greene CATS Public Transit, which offers weekday flex route options. These connect Fairborn to nearby towns and include an express route to Dayton. The flexibility is however constrained by scheduled time points and the need for advance-request deviations, making it less ideal for spontaneous or frequent travel. For travelers, this means relying on public transport may require careful planning, and the need for additional transport, such as a taxi to Dayton, adds inconvenience.
Fairborn is somewhat bike-friendly, with ongoing improvements like the addition of bike lanes and connectivity enhancements through the Wright Brothers Huffman Prairie Bikeway. This offers travelers reasonable access for errands and exploration, especially if staying near the trail network. However, limited infrastructure and the presence of traffic in some areas may deter some cyclists from relying solely on biking for all their transportation needs.
